The Problem With Raw AI Writing
AI tools like ChatGPT and others can produce grammatically flawless text, but something always feels a little… off. The sentences are too polished, transitions too smooth, tone too consistent. Humans don’t write like that, and readers can sense it immediately.
That difference shows up in:
- Overly formal structures that feel distant.
- Predictable pacing, with every sentence similar in length.
- Lack of emotional nuance, no humor, hesitation, or empathy.
- Uniform vocabulary, missing slang or creative phrasing.
AI-generated text may look perfect to algorithms but empty to readers. It lacks soul.
What Does It Mean to Humanize Text?
To humanize writing is to restore the natural flow of human expression. It means adjusting tone, sentence rhythm, and emotional variety until the text reads like it came from a real person with real thoughts.
When text is humanized:
- It includes pauses and variety, just like natural conversation.
- Sentences shift between long explanations and short punchlines.
- Word choices show personality and intent, not just accuracy.
- Emotions are subtly woven into phrasing, adding connection.
Humanising is not about tricking detection tools, it’s about creating writing that feels authentic, relatable, and worth reading.

A Real-World Example
Let’s see how this works in practice.
AI version:
“Our new platform improves team communication and boosts productivity through better collaboration tools.”
Humanised version:
“With our new platform, teams finally have a space to talk, share, and actually work together, not just send messages.”
Notice the difference? The second one feels personal and conversational. It brings life and intent to the same message, which makes readers care.
